/**
* @test
* @bug 7031343
* @summary Provide API changes to support GCM AEAD ciphers
* @author Brad Wetmore
*/
import javax.crypto.AEADBadTagException;
import javax.crypto.spec.GCMParameterSpec;
import java.util.Arrays;
public class GCMParameterSpecTest {
// 16 elements
private static byte[] bytes = new byte[] {
0x10, 0x11, 0x12, 0x13, 0x14, 0x15, 0x16, 0x17,
0x18, 0x19, 0x1a, 0x1b, 0x1c, 0x1d, 0x1e, 0x1f };
private static int failed = 0;
public static void main(String[] args) throws Exception {
newGCMParameterSpecFail(-1, bytes);
newGCMParameterSpecFail(128, null);
newGCMParameterSpecPass(128, bytes);
newGCMParameterSpecFail(-1, bytes, 2, 4);
newGCMParameterSpecFail(128, null, 2, 4);
newGCMParameterSpecFail(128, bytes, -2, 4);
newGCMParameterSpecFail(128, bytes, 2, -4);
newGCMParameterSpecFail(128, bytes, 2, 15); // one too many
newGCMParameterSpecPass(128, bytes, 2, 14); // ok.
newGCMParameterSpecPass(96, bytes, 4, 4);
newGCMParameterSpecPass(96, bytes, 0, 0);
// Might as well check the Exception constructors.
try {
new AEADBadTagException();
new AEADBadTagException("Bad Tag Seen");
} catch (Exception e) {
e.printStackTrace();
failed++;
}
if (failed != 0) {
throw new Exception("Test(s) failed");
}
}
private static void newGCMParameterSpecPass(
int tLen, byte[] src) {
try {
GCMParameterSpec gcmps = new GCMParameterSpec(tLen, src);
if (gcmps.getTLen() != tLen) {
throw new Exception("tLen's not equal");
}
if (!Arrays.equals(gcmps.getIV(), src)) {
throw new Exception("IV's not equal");
}
} catch (Exception e) {
e.printStackTrace();
failed++;
}
}
private static void newGCMParameterSpecFail(
int tLen, byte[] src) {
try {
new GCMParameterSpec(tLen, src);
new Exception("Didn't Fail as Expected").printStackTrace();
failed++;
} catch (IllegalArgumentException e) {
// swallow
}
}
private static void newGCMParameterSpecPass(
int tLen, byte[] src, int offset, int len) {
try {
GCMParameterSpec gcmps =
new GCMParameterSpec(tLen, src, offset, len);
if (gcmps.getTLen() != tLen) {
throw new Exception("tLen's not equal");
}
if (!Arrays.equals(gcmps.getIV(),
Arrays.copyOfRange(src, offset, offset + len))) {
System.out.println(offset + " " + len);
System.out.println(Arrays.copyOfRange(src, offset, len)[0]);
throw new Exception("IV's not equal");
}
} catch (Exception e) {
e.printStackTrace();
failed++;
}
}
private static void newGCMParameterSpecFail(
int tLen, byte[] src, int offset, int len) {
try {
new GCMParameterSpec(tLen, src, offset, len);
new Exception("Didn't Fail as Expected").printStackTrace();
failed++;
} catch (IllegalArgumentException e) {
// swallow
}
}
}
